Dialpad Meetings is made to work with most users' browser types and internet speed, plus no downloads are required. We do have some requirements, however, to get the best experience. Those include:
- 100kbps connection speed (both upload and download speeds)
- Latest Chrome browser for screen sharing (no canary or developer versions)

Native desktop app
Windows 10 (32- and 64-bit):
- +1 GHz processor
- Minimum of 4GB of memory
- 300MB of hard drive space
Mac OS X, macOS 10.9 (Mavericks) or later:
- +1 GHz processor
- Minimum of 4GB of memory
- 300MB of hard drive space

Chromebooks
Chromebooks come in a lot of configurations, and Chromebooks that do not meet the following standards are more likely to have call quality issues and slowness when attempting to multitask (using multiple tabs/apps).
- Platform: Linux x86_64
- Chrome Version: Latest (Menu > Help > About Google Chrome)
- Chrome OS Version: Latest
- Memory: 4GB
- CPU: Intel(R) Core (TM) m3-6Y30 @ 0.90GHz
Virtual environment
Virtual Desktop Infrastructure
Virtual desktop infrastructure (VDI) is a server-based computing model that separates the desktop environment and associated application software from the physical client device that is used to access it.
Dialpad supports users on our Native or Web App. While our Customer Support team is dedicated to helping resolve any issues, it's important to note that if you're using a virtual environment, we'll need to replicate the problem in a non-VDI environment for troubleshooting.
If the issue cannot be replicated in a non-VDI environment, Dialpad Support may request that you report the issue to the appropriate virtualization vendor's product support team.
If you experience performance issues with the Dialpad Desktop or Web App as a result of running it in a VDI environment, Dialpad will not consider those issues to be product- or platform-related.

Video streaming
Recommended bandwidth for HD video (720p)
For 1:1 calls, the recommended bandwidth is a minimum of 1.2-1.5 mbps up / down.
For group calls, 1.2-1.5 mbps and 3 mbps down.
Routers and ports
You'll want to make sure your router/gateway has the SIP ALG disabled and that you've opened the following ports on your firewall:
Protocol | Ports | Direction |
---|---|---|
TCP | 80/443 | Out |
TCP | 6800/5222/5223/7060 | Out |
UDP | 5060/5061/7060/11000/16600 to 16998/19305 | Out |
UDP | stun.l.google.com/19302 | UDP outbound |
"" | "" | UDP bidirectional |
UDP | 16384 to 32768 | Out |
You can also restrict outbound traffic to the following domains:
dialpad.com
dialpadcdn.com
highfive.com
ubervoip.net
stun.i.google.com
6800/5222/5223/7060: Outbound calls
5060/5061/7060/11000/16600 to 16998/19305: Outbound calls
stun.l.google.com/19302: ICE protocol to determine public address
16384 to 32768: Only open these if your network doesn't use D-NAT
Usually, there's no need to turn on QoS on your router unless you have a large network with several thousand employees.
